Insurance Sales Representative - Life & Health
Pearl Insurance, a subsidiary of One80 Intermediaries, is seeking a Life and Health Sales Representative for their NEA team. The role involves selling insurance products to members, meeting sales targets, and contributing to business retention efforts.
Responsibilities
Sells insurance products to prospective members by making and receiving telephone calls
Makes calls to existing members in an effort to upgrade and/or cross-sell additional products
Responsible for meeting individual sales and quality of business targets
Reviews and analyzes sales reports and other data to monitor progress towards stated goals
Provides input to management to help identify opportunities to improve sales
Calculates and presents quotes and writes insurance applications
Follows up regarding pending or incomplete transactions as needed
Participates in business retention activities as directed by management
Contacts current member to encourage reinstatement of insurance coverage and reduce termination rate
Keeps members informed about available products and services, pricing, and new insurance products and/or promotions
Tracks monthly sales
Responds to member inquiries and resolves problems professionally, accurately and on a timely basis
Refers questions to an appropriate resource if unable to resolve problem
Maintains insurance product knowledge and selling techniques
Qualification
Required
1+ year of sales experience, preferably in the insurance industry
Working knowledge of common office productivity tools, including spreadsheet and word-processing applications
Current Life, Accident and Health license
Preferred
Insurance sales and/or telemarketing experience preferred
